By way of conclusion let me briefly deal with e. e. cummings’ poem "r-p-o-p-h-e-s-s-a-g-r" which bri1liantly combines the three chief poetic ways of iconic signification I … WebAfter reviewing all of the jumbled words, a translation of this poem is “grasshopper, who, as we look, now upgathering into himself, leaps, arriving to become, rearrangingly, a grasshopper.” I believe that cummings wrote this poem about grasshoppers because he wanted to express his personal life.
